Ending up being a parent essentially transforms your identity, partnerships, and sense of self. Yet the psychological health and wellness assistance readily available for this profound shift commonly focuses exclusively on the youngster, leaving moms and dads to browse frustrating emotions, partnership strain, and unsolved trauma without ample resources. Specialized parent treatment recognizes that caregivers require devoted support-- not just methods for taking care of children's habits, however deep healing work that attends to birth trauma, postpartum obstacles, intergenerational patterns, and the individual growth needed to appear as the moms and dad you wish to be.
Parenting activates everything unresolved from your very own childhood years. The way your parents handled dispute, shared love, and managed anxiety becomes your subconscious plan-- till you identify these patterns and pick differently. This recognition often shows up painfully, in moments when you hear your mother's crucial voice arising from your mouth or feel your father's emotional withdrawal shown in your very own evasion.
Treatment for moms and dads addresses these intergenerational patterns straight. Internal Household Equipment (IFS) therapy, in particular, uses effective devices for recognizing why specific parenting minutes cause out of proportion responses. This modality assists you identify the various "" parts"" of on your own-- the extreme inner movie critic acquired from rigorous training, the people-pleasing part determined to stay clear of dispute, the safety part that withdraws when bewildered-- and recover the burdens these parts carry from your past.
Parents additionally face one-of-a-kind relational obstacles. The shift to parent tests also solid partnerships, with sleep deprivation, financial anxiety, and fundamental disagreements regarding child-rearing producing rubbing that can erode intimacy. Pairs treatment especially made for parents addresses these obstacles while acknowledging the constraints of restricted time and energy that make relationship upkeep feel impossible.
Birth injury continues to be substantially underrecognized despite influencing approximately one-third of birthing moms and dads. Clinical difficulties, emergency interventions, feelings of powerlessness during shipment, or having your birth choices dismissed can create emotional wounds that persist long after physical recovery. The assumption that you should simply feel thankful for a healthy infant usually silences legit grief and injury actions.

EMDR treatment has actually shown specifically reliable for settling distressing birth memories, helping your nerves finish the hazard reaction that got stuck during overwhelming distribution experiences. Somatic treatment techniques identify that trauma lives in your body-- the rigidity in your breast when bearing in mind labor problems, the full-body stress when approaching healthcare facilities-- and uses pathways to launch these held experiences.
Numerous parents don't identify their birth experience as stressful due to the fact that it really did not match remarkable media representations. However trauma is specified by your experience, not outside onlookers' judgments. If birth left you really feeling violated, horrified, or exceptionally disconnected from your body, specialized injury treatment can assist you recover safety and security and agency.
Postpartum depression gets raising interest, yet the complete spectrum of postpartum psychological health and wellness challenges remains much less comprehended. Postpartum anxiety, obsessive-compulsive disorder, post-traumatic stress and anxiety condition, and psychosis all require specialized acknowledgment and therapy. Postpartum support must address these diverse discussions while acknowledging the physiological, psychological, and social variables merging during this at risk duration.
Postpartum treatment prolongs beyond medical diagnosis and medicine, though both might play essential duties. Extensive support addresses identification changes, connection adjustments, body image problems, and the loss of pre-parent life that nobody recognizes you're enabled to grieve. Somatic approaches aid you reconnect with a body that may feel international after maternity, birth, and the physical demands of baby care.

Interior Family members Systems treatment has acquired acknowledgment as one of the most efficient techniques for addressing intergenerational injury and unconscious patterns that emerge in parenting. IFS recommends that our psyche comprises numerous components, each with positive intents however often utilizing approaches that no more serve us. The responsive component that shouts when your youngster won't listen is attempting to develop control due to the fact that chaos really felt harmful in your youth. The component that can not set limits worries rejection since love felt conditional maturing.
IFS work helps you develop connection with these components, comprehending their beginnings and upgrading their duties. This process creates room in between trigger and feedback-- the defining moment where you can select a different parenting approach instead of skipping to inherited patterns. Parents constantly report that IFS offers the most extensive changes in their ability to respond as opposed to respond to tough youngster behavior.
The Self-leadership at the core of IFS-- that sensible, caring, confident existence within you-- ends up being the moms and dad you wish to be. Accessing this Self consistently requires healing the injured parts that take over throughout stress, yet when created, this interior resource transforms not simply parenting but all relationships.
Somatic treatment identifies that trauma and anxiety lodge in your body, producing patterns of tension, interference, and dysregulation that chat treatment alone can not fully address. For moms and dads, somatic job provides specific value because caregiving entails consistent physical demands while your very own body's signals-- appetite, fatigue, need for remainder-- get methodically neglected.
Somatic experiencing, sensorimotor psychotherapy, and body-centered methods assist you track experiences, notice where you hold tension, and full nerve system responses that obtained interrupted. When your kid's tantrum sets off full-body panic, somatic awareness aids you identify this as your trauma feedback instead than proof of risk, allowing you to regulate yourself before resolving your child.
Parents who experienced childhood trauma or birth injury commonly establish protective disconnection from their bodies. Somatic therapy rebuilds this link gradually, establishing security and firm within your physical self. This embodied visibility advantages not just you but your youngsters, that discover psychological law via co-regulation with your nerve system.
Kids do not enhance struggling partnerships-- they check every existing weakness while eliminating the moment and energy you previously devoted to maintaining connection. Couples treatment for parents recognizes this truth while supplying techniques to shield partnership in spite of contending demands.
Reliable pairs work addresses both sensible worries-- department of labor, economic tension, parenting approach distinctions-- and much deeper affection issues. Lots of pairs uncover that parenting turns on accessory injuries, with one companion sensation abandoned while the various other really feels stifled. Comprehending these patterns via attachment-informed therapy rebuilds compassion and link.
Some moms and dads benefit from integrating IFS into couples treatment, exploring how various components turn up in partnership. Your taken out part could control when your partner's essential part emerges, producing patterns neither of you knowingly picks. Assisting both companions lead from Self changes these dynamics.
Perhaps one of the most meaningful work moms and dads carry out is taking a look at and interfering with damaging intergenerational patterns. The psychological forget, tyrannical control, parentification, or enmeshment you experienced does not have to continue. Yet damaging these cycles needs greater than excellent intents-- it requires deep therapeutic work to heal your very own wounds while developing brand-new relational abilities.
Treatment focused on intergenerational patterns aids you differentiate which acquired techniques offer your family and which bolster damage. Not every little thing from your childhood was harmful, and blanket rejection of your parents' approaches can leave you unmoored. Nuanced expedition identifies what to preserve, what to launch, and what new methods to grow.
This job benefits not just your youngsters but you. Healing intergenerational injury lifts concerns you've brought given that youth, freeing power for delight, creative thinking, and authentic link. Your children take advantage of having a parent progressively comfortable with susceptability, progressively capable of repair service after ruptures, and increasingly present as opposed to caused.
When looking for moms and dad treatment, focus on carriers with specialized training in pertinent modalities-- IFS, EMDR, somatic methods-- and details experience supporting parents. General therapy skills don't automatically equate to recognizing parent-specific obstacles or perinatal psychological health and wellness concerns.
Practices using multiple services-- private treatment, pairs treatment, postpartum support system-- give adaptability as your needs develop. You might start with specific job resolving birth injury, after that include couples therapy as connection stress emerges, without requiring to find and onboard brand-new providers.
Social competence issues significantly in moms and dad therapy, where cultural values regarding family structure, childrearing, and specific versus cumulative concerns deeply affect parenting approaches and psychological wellness expression. Look for service providers committed to comprehending your cultural context instead of enforcing leading culture presumptions.
